The enthalpy of reaction for the reaction :

2H2(g) + O2(g) → 2H2O(l) is ΔrHΘ = – 572 kJ mol–1.

What will be standard enthalpy of formation of  H2O (l ) ?

According to the definition of standard enthalpy of formation, the enthalpy change for the following reaction will be standard enthalpy of formation of H2O (l)

or the standard enthalpy of formation of H2O(l ) will be half of the enthalpy of the given equation i.e., ΔrHΘ is also halved.
